The Legal Framework of Medical Licensure
In the United States and a lot of established nations, medical licensure is controlled at the state or local level. A medical license is a legal file that approves a doctor the authority to practice medication within a specific jurisdiction.
To obtain this license, an applicant must demonstrate that they have fulfilled rigorous instructional, ethical, and medical requirements. For lots of doctors, the most difficult part of the process is the "primary source verification." This is where every organization a doctor has actually ever attended must send transcripts and confirmations directly to the state board. To make this simpler, organizations like the Federation of State Medical Boards (FSMB) deal tools like the Federation Credentials Verification Service (FCVS).

One of the most considerable improvements in the ease of physician licensure is the Interstate Medical Licensure Compact (IMLC). This is an agreement amongst taking part U.S. states to streamline the licensing process for doctors who want to practice in numerous states.
How the IMLC Simplifies the Process:

International Medical Graduates deal with a slightly more complex course. To acquire licensure with ease, they need to initially be accredited by the Educational Commission for Foreign Medical Graduates (ECFMG). This accreditation functions as a requirement for IMGs to go into residency programs and eventually look for state licensure.

1. The length of time does it usually take to get a medical license?The timeframe varies substantially by state. Typically, a basic application takes 3 to 6 months. However, through the IMLC, qualified physicians might receive their license in just 15 to 30 days.
2. Is a medical license the like Board Certification?No. A medical license is a legal requirement to practice medication granted by a state government. Board Certification is a voluntary credential given by expert organizations (like the ABMS) that shows proficiency in a specific specialized (e.g., Cardiology or Pediatrics).
3. Can a doctor hold licenses in several states?Yes. In fact, lots of modern-day physicians hold five or more licenses to help with telehealth services throughout state lines.
4. What are the most typical reasons for license application hold-ups?The most regular hold-ups are caused by incomplete applications, slow actions from main sources (like medical schools or health centers), and concealed legal or disciplinary issues in the applicant's past.
5. Do I need to spend for a brand-new license if I move to a various state?Yes. Medical licenses are not usually transferable. You should look for a new license in the state where you plan to practice, though if both states remain in the IMLC, the process is much quicker.
